What he said. The Nature Conservancy only allows that place to be fished
a couple of times a year, and I have been there on the first day and the
last. It amazes me how quickly the trout "get educated", and how dumb they
get again the following year. There are a lot of wild places left; most of
them are that way because they are too remote, and many of them are private
property, and some belong to TNC. It would better suit TNC if nobody ever
fished Phantom Canyon, but opening it up a couple of weekends a year sure
generates a lot of cash donations.
